Direct Request (CEACR) - adopted 1992, published 79th ILC session (1992)

Holidays with Pay (Agriculture) Convention, 1952 (No. 101) - Sierra Leone (Ratification: 1961)

Display in: French - SpanishView all

The Committee notes with regret that the Government's report has not been received. It hopes that a report will be supplied for examination by the Committee at its next session and that it will contain full information on the matters raised in its previous direct request, which read as follows:

Articles 1 and 8 of the Convention. The Committee notes that in practice in most cases workers request, and are granted, leave each year. The Committee recalls that section 12(a) of the agreement applicable (Government Notice No. 888 of 5 December 1980) permits deferment of annual leave for two years or longer. It stresses the importance of bringing the national provisions into conformity with the requirements of the Convention, and reiterates the hope that the Government will take appropriate measures to this effect.
